Things to try:
Your entry looks good. Have you restarted the service?
In Witangoevents.log it'll read "parsed 1 cron tab entry" when the
server
boots.
In the request log (if you have loggingleve > 0) it'll say "[CRON]
sending
http://www.beepbeep.com/test.taf"
Check for both of those
If you see them then it seems that either your server (check IE) or
the user
that Witango runs under can't get to that site directly. Some
servers can't
call themselves due to tricky firewall/proxy configurations.
*text of log entries is not verbatim*
